Product Introduction

Overview

The BZX84-B13/LF1VL is a single Zener diode produced by NXP USA Inc. This component is designed for various voltage regulation and protection applications. It is part of the BZX84 series, known for its reliability and wide range of voltage options. The BZX84-B13/LF1VL is specifically rated for a Zener voltage of 13 volts, making it suitable for a variety of electronic circuits requiring stable voltage references or overvoltage protection.

Key Specifications

Parameter Value Unit
Zener Voltage 13 V
Tolerance ±2%
Power Dissipation 250 mW
Package Type SOT-23 (TO-236AB)
Operating Temperature Range -65°C to 150°C
Leakage Current at Reverse Voltage 100 nA @ 8 V
Dynamic Resistance 20 Ohm

Product Attributes

Voltage - Zener (Nom) (Vz):13 V
Tolerance:±2%
Power - Max:250 mW
Impedance (Max) (Zzt):30 Ohms
Current - Reverse Leakage @ Vr:100 nA @ 8 V
Voltage - Forward (Vf) (Max) @ If:900 mV @ 10 mA
Operating Temperature:-65°C ~ 150°C
Mounting Type:Surface Mount
Package / Case:TO-236-3, SC-59, SOT-23-3
Supplier Device Package:SOT-23 (TO-236AB)
